What is recorded here

Detached three-bay two-storey Roman Catholic parochial house, built c. 1905, with advanced gabled bay to the south end of the front elevation (east) and full-height canted bay window to the north end of the front elevation. Advanced bay with single-storey canted bay window to south elevation. Late-twentieth century single-storey extension to rear (west). Hipped natural slate roofs with dressed limestone and sandstone chimneystacks and cast-iron rainwater goods. Pitched roof to gabled bay with dressed stone coping having ball finial over. Cut limestone eaves course. Snecked rock-faced sandstone walls over projecting plinth. Moulded limestone string courses, dressed limestone quoins and dressings. Square-headed window openings with dressed limestone surrounds and sills. One-over-one pane timber sliding sash windows, two-over-two pane window to north elevation. Group of three trifoliated windows to front elevation (central bay, over doorway), with dressed limestone surrounds, leaded stained glass and hopper window. Pointed arch entrance opening with moulded limestone surround, hood moulding with decorative label stops, and engaged colonnettes. Timber panelled double leaf door, and trifoliated overlight with leaded stained glass. Accessed via stone steps flanked with coursed stone parapet walls. Situated adjacent to, and within the grounds of St. Brigid's Roman Catholic church. Separate record for entrance group to the parochial house (13312049). Located to the east of Ardagh.
